Gal 1:15 But when it pleased God, who separated me from my mother's womb, and called me by his grace,
16 To reveal his Son in me, that I might preach him among the heathen; immediately I conferred not with flesh and blood:
17 Neither went I up to Jerusalem to them which were apostles before me; but I went into Arabia, and returned again unto Damascus.
KJV
We see that Paul says God separated him from his mother's womb to reveal his Son in him. But this is not a flesh and blood womb that he is referring to. It is his born again birth that he is referring to and his mother is heavenly Jerusalem which is the mother of all who have been born again from above in Christ.
Paul was chosen of God for a purpose from the time that Jesus called him on the road to Damascus.
Gal 4:26-27
26 But Jerusalem which is above is free, which is the mother of us all.
27 For it is written, Rejoice, thou barren that bearest not; break forth and cry, thou that travailest not: for the desolate hath many more children than she which hath an husband.
KJV
